Subject: Turnstile upgrade — main lobby, next week

Hello team assistants,

Front desk here. The main lobby turnstiles at Quellhart House will be replaced Tuesday through Thursday. During the works, all staff and visitors will route through the side gate by the mail room. Please brief your teams and adjust any visitor arrival instructions accordingly. Expect slower entry at peak times; allow an extra ten minutes for guests. The side gate is keypad-controlled during the upgrade, so you'll need the temporary entry code below.

door code, tajof-kageg: bdg-QVDCE-3

## Authentication

Hey — before you can poke at the Kestrelwatch autoscaler, you'll need access to the internal metrics gateway it polls for queue depth. It won't scale anything without a valid credential, it just logs and exits. Config lives in `scaler.toml` under `[auth]`. Drop the key in there and restart. Here's the current key.

app token of kagap-tafog = vxb7-1L6kA2y

## Account Recovery — Siftgate Bloom Filter

The Siftgate bloom filter fronting the Pebblestore key-value cluster uses a dedicated service account for rebuilds. If that account locks during a release cut, false-negative rates will spike. The release manager should trigger recovery via the ops console, which prompts for vault unsealing. Provide the recovery passphrase below to proceed.

unlock words, bawef-kahap: sorax-sorir-quenys-aldok

# Flaglight Rollouts — Approvals

Quick version for on-call: any rollout touching more than 5% of traffic needs an approval in Flaglight before the ramp continues. Kill switches don't need approval — just flip them and note it in the incident channel. Scheduled ramps pause automatically if error budget burns hot. If you're stuck at 2 a.m. with a pending approval, there's one person authorized to override, and that's the approver below.

account owner for tagep-bafof: Norael Gilax Juleth